PreviousNextTracker indexSee it online !

(175/308) 1459 - Hyperlinks + Soft Wrap - highlights wrapped lines too

I have soft line-wrap with a margin of 0, so it is always at the right edge of the screen.

Testcase:
open the XML file under test_data/slackerdoc/userguide.xml and ctrl-hover over the
xref linkend="styletest",

With soft-wrap, if the line has wrapped a couple of times, you will see not only is the linkend underlined, but also the lines above and below that one that are part of the soft-wrapped line.

Also, I am not sure if this is related but I see lots of messags like this in the output:
5:24:01 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:01 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:01 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:01 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:01 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=231,end234
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=39
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=39\],endL=Location:\[line=8,column=66\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=269,end296
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side open tag
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side attribute linkend="styletest"
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side :xref @:linkend
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: found IDREF
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=39
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=39\],endL=Location:\[line=8,column=66\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=269,end296
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side open tag
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side attribute linkend="styletest"
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side :xref @:linkend
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: found IDREF
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=39
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=39\],endL=Location:\[line=8,column=66\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=269,end296
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side open tag
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side attribute linkend="styletest"
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side :xref @:linkend
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: found IDREF
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=39
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=39\],endL=Location:\[line=8,column=66\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=269,end296
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side open tag
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side attribute linkend="styletest"
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side :xref @:linkend
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: found IDREF
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=39
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=39\],endL=Location:\[line=8,column=66\]
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: start=269,end296
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side open tag
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side attribute linkend="styletest"
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: inside :xref @:linkend
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: found IDREF
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: line=7,col=1
5:24:02 PM \[AWT-EventQueue-0\] \[error\] AWT-EventQueue-0: startL=Location:\[line=8,column=1\],endL=Location:\[line=8,column=4\]

Submitted ezust - 2011-10-02 00:24:35 Assigned kpouer
Priority 5 Labels
Status open Group None
Resolution None

Comments

2011-10-02 00:32:10
ezust

activity log attached

activity.log (130.3Kio)

2011-10-02 21:03:16
ezust

- **summary**: XML + Highlight + Soft Wrap --> XML + Hyperlinks + Soft Wrap

2011-10-03 16:40:45
kerik-sf

It seems to be Hyperlinks only, because when you switch to text edit mode and have chosen url as the default hyperlink source in Hyperlinks option pane, you see the same issue when hovering over http://slackerdoc.tigris.org/xsd/slackerdoc.xsd line 3.

2011-10-03 17:04:45
ezust

- **summary**: XML + Hyperlinks + Soft Wrap --> Hyperlinks + Soft Wrap - highlights wrapped lines too

2011-10-03 17:18:01
kerik-sf

working on a patch...

2011-10-04 06:42:29
kerik-sf

patch against r20044

fix_softwrap.diff (1.2Kio)

2011-10-04 06:43:22
kerik-sf

here is a patch fixing the issue.
Matthieu, what do you think ?

2011-10-04 06:43:22
kerik-sf

- **assigned_to**: kerik-sf --> kpouer